Output 7c6f0c63bf06066a85229d5ca89438e55b161881703bb39a120c6b0ca152cd7e:0

value
3368059
script pubkey
OP_0 OP_PUSHBYTES_20 dd505d9dc105d81512e9af6baf09c29a67d17a04
address
bc1qm4g9m8wpqhvp2yhf4a467zwznfnaz7syhdm6k2
transaction
7c6f0c63bf06066a85229d5ca89438e55b161881703bb39a120c6b0ca152cd7e